WebWhile programmers today take division for granted, most microprocessors in the 1970s could only add and subtract — division required a slow and tedious loop implemented in assembly code. One of the nice features of the Intel 8086 processor (1978) was that it provided machine instructions for integer multiplication and division. WebCLOCKS_PER_SEC is a macro in C language and is defined in the header file. It is an expression of type, as shown below: CLOCKS_PER_SEC defines the number of clock ticks per second for a particular machine.
